Tenets of Osteopathic Medicine

What are:

Body is a unit and the person is part of the unit

The body is capable of self-healing

Structure and Function are interrelated

Rational treatment is based on the understanding of body unity, self-regulation, and structure/function interrelationship

Pt reports to the clinic with an injury to their CN XI ____ muscle and ____ functions were affected

What are the Trapezius and:

Descending elevates scapula

Middle retracts scapula

Ascending depresses scapula

When both the ascending and descending parts act together, glenoid cavity is rotated superiorly
